Output e02b5b223a1783902369a5dc6138f621ff577bf15c1ed9be5fbf58ae3f95435f:3

value
123412000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5b59a6bfc2024ee3a12547bf7a8c58da7952a61 OP_EQUAL
address
3JFonH391m1x4HRchiXHUxh9KqKW68v4fL
transaction
e02b5b223a1783902369a5dc6138f621ff577bf15c1ed9be5fbf58ae3f95435f
spent
true